The cacao farms in the Lachuá eco\-region are planted amidst lush hills surrounding a pristine large karstic lake and the communities are actively engaged in environmental conservation\.   - [Guatemala Cahabón Chivite Organic](https://silva-cacao.com/product/guatemala-cahabon-chivite/): This association of Q'eqchi' Maya families produces ultra\-premium cacao in a remote river valley of the Cahabón department, accessible only by swinging bridge over the wide, rushing Cahabón river\. To sell cacao, association members carry 100\-lb sacks over the bridge on their backs\. The group carefully controls post\-harvest processing and achieves exceptional flavor profiles in limited volumes\.   - [Guatemala Finca Agua Blanca](https://silva-cacao.com/product/guatemala-finca-agua-blanca/): Surrounded by sugarcane fields on Guatemala's Pacific Coast, Finca Agua Blanca is a quiet revolution in land use\. Eduardo Herrera conserved a 100\-year\-old conacaste forest and built cacao agroforestry systems alongside rubber, avocado, and native timber — creating biological corridors for birds, pollinators and small mammals in a landscape where few others bother\. The protocol produces consistently well\-fermented beans \(75–80%\) from a fully traceable, farm\-integrated supply chain\.
